A Case of Adrenal Ganglioneuroma / 대한비뇨기과학회지
Korean Journal of Urology ; : 561-563, 1986.
Article in Korean | WPRIM | ID: wpr-44531
ABSTRACT
The adrenal ganglioneuroma was rare benign tumor that arise from mature sympathetic ganglion cells, located within the substance of the adrenal medulla or along the sympathetic chain. It may secrete catecholamines, represent endocrine symptoms. Nonfunctional growths remain silent until they reach large size. They are usually discovered incidentally. Herein we report a case of left adrenal ganglioneuroma that was incidentally discovered.
